Transaction 23c078510cc59a120dfd964f264312366c6505549944c29d2c634940d47723da

1 Input
2 Outputs
  • 23c078510cc59a120dfd964f264312366c6505549944c29d2c634940d47723da:0
  • value  30003894
    address  1Bd5mAHaSBsBehi19U4ZGEWN8bVaCaFRx5
  • 23c078510cc59a120dfd964f264312366c6505549944c29d2c634940d47723da:1
  • value  100977203
    address  bc1q40x489aeeqpxs5tcfnyzp6hrpr6yx0fxega5x2